URL Encoder / Decoder
Free, fast, and privacy friendly — from Tools Ayoob
🏠 Home

URL Encoder / Decoder — Tool

Paste your text, URL or query string below. Click Encode to percent-encode; click Decode to reverse percent-encoding.

Encoded/decoded result will appear here.
Share this tool — or copy this page link: https://freeaitoolsayoob.com/url-encoder-decoder
No ratings yet

Comments

About This Tool

The URL Encoder/Decoder is a lightweight web utility that helps you safely encode characters in URLs and query strings so they can be transmitted without issues. It uses standard percent-encoding (RFC 3986) behavior through JavaScript's encodeURIComponent and decodeURIComponent. This tool does not send your data to any server — everything runs in your browser for privacy.

Use cases: preparing links for HTML attributes, creating query strings, safely embedding dynamic values in URLs, debugging malformed URLs, and learning about URL encoding rules.

Brand: Tools Ayoob

SEO Keywords & Details (Visible & For Editors)

Primary keywords: URL encoder, URL decoder, encode URL, decode URL, percent encoding.

Suggested meta title: "Free URL Encoder & Decoder — Tools Ayoob". Suggested meta description: "Encode and decode URLs instantly with the free Tools Ayoob URL Encoder/Decoder. Privacy-first, browser-only utility for developers and content creators."

Suggested slug: /url-encoder-decoder

Suggested H1: URL Encoder / Decoder

Suggested long-tail keywords for content: "how to encode URL for HTML", "decode query string online", "percent encoding example", "encodeURIComponent tutorial".

Free URL Encoder / Decoder — A 1000-word Guide

This guide explains why URL encoding matters, how to use this free tool, and how to apply best practices when preparing links for the web. It also includes SEO-focused keyword suggestions you can reuse on your blog or documentation pages.

URL encoding — also called percent-encoding — is the standard way to represent characters in URLs that are not allowed in the basic ASCII set or that have special meaning as part of the URL syntax. For example, spaces convert to %20 and the ampersand character (&) used to separate query parameters must be encoded if it is part of a parameter value. Without encoding, browsers and servers may misinterpret the structure of the URL and produce errors or data loss.

Developers often use JavaScript's encodeURIComponent to escape values that will be placed inside query parameters. Conversely, decodeURIComponent reverses the process. This tool wraps those functions into a user-friendly interface so you can paste raw values or full URLs and get correct encoded or decoded output. All processing happens locally in your browser, so your data remains private — this is particularly useful when working with sensitive query parameters or API keys during development.

How to use the tool: paste a URL or text into the input area. Click Encode to convert reserved and non-ASCII characters into percent-encoded sequences. Click Decode to convert percent-encoded sequences back to human-readable text. Use the Copy Result button to copy output to the clipboard. Share the tool using the social buttons if you find it helpful. You can also leave a rating and a comment below — these are stored locally in your browser to keep the experience fast and private.

SEO tip: when publishing this tool page to your blog, include the primary keywords in the page title, meta description, at least one H1 and several H2/H3 subheadings. Also add examples in the content showing before/after encoding, like converting https://example.com/?q=coffee shop to https://example.com/?q=coffee%20shop. Use canonical URLs and structured data (JSON-LD) to help search engines categorize the tool as a web utility. Linking back to your brand homepage (Tools Ayoob) improves internal linking and site authority.

Accessibility and mobile: keep controls large enough for touch input, make color contrast comfortable, and include descriptive ARIA labels where necessary. This page includes clear buttons and an accessible output region so screen readers can announce results. Performance matters: the tool is tiny and dependency-free, which helps with loading speed and Core Web Vitals — both important ranking signals.

Examples of keywords and long-form topics to publish alongside this tool: "How URL encoding works (with examples)", "Fix broken links with URL encoding", and "Securely passing parameters in URLs for web apps". Each topic can be turned into a 800–1200 word guide that links back to the tool for practical usage. For store owners and bloggers, include clear examples for common CMSs like WordPress and Blogger, and show how to encode tracking parameters safely.

This page and tool are part of the Tools Ayoob suite. Visit https://freeaitoolsayoob.com/ to explore additional utilities such as image converters, text tools, and SEO helpers. Embedding this tool in a blog post with the recommended metadata and schema will help it appear in search results for intent-driven queries like "online URL encoder" and "encode URL for HTML".

If you need help customizing this tool's design to match your brand or want a version that stores ratings and comments on your server, I can provide an exportable HTML file and server-side code samples for PHP or Node.js. Thanks for using Tools Ayoob — build fast, publish smarter.